
"Real Madrid and Manchester United are among the clubs keen on Gilberto Mora, according to TBR. The 16-year-old attacking midfielder is one of the best young players in all of North America and made his debut for Tijuana just 10 days after his 15th birthday."
"Mora has since made almost 50 appearances for Tijuana and has also played three times for Mexico, with the expectation being that he will be part of the squad for the 2026 World Cup finals. Chelsea, Liverpool, Arsenal and Tottenham Hotspur are also interested in the teenager."
"Gilberto Mora is a name that everyone in football is talking about, across Europe. There have been a few players that I have heard more chatter about than him. He is likely going to be the most talked about player at the forthcoming Under-20 World Cup, and indeed, he is likely to feature at a home World Cup finals - it's going to be a huge 12 months for Mora and Mexican football."
